Description:
Two vulnerabilities have been reported in Sun JRE, which can be exploited by malicious people to compromise a user's system.

The vulnerabilities are caused due to unspecified errors within the handling of Java applets. These can be exploited by malicious, untrusted applets to read and write local files, or to execute local applications.

The vulnerabilities are reported in the following products (for Windows, Solaris, and Linux):
* JDK and JRE 6 Update 1 and earlier
* JDK and JRE 5.0 Update 13 and earlier

Solution:
Update to the latest versions or apply patches.
